import threading
from typing import TYPE_CHECKING

from elasticapm.context.base import BaseContext

if TYPE_CHECKING:
    import elasticapm.traces


class ThreadLocalContext(BaseContext):
    thread_local = threading.local()
    # TODO why do we getattr on every access if the variables are defined here?
    thread_local.transaction = None
    thread_local.spans = ()

    def get_transaction(self, clear: bool = False) -> "elasticapm.traces.Transaction":
        """
        Get the transaction for the current execution context

        If clear=True, also set the transaction to None for the current
        execution context.
        """
        transaction = getattr(self.thread_local, "transaction", None)
        if clear:
            self.thread_local.transaction = None
        return transaction

    def set_transaction(self, transaction: "elasticapm.traces.Transaction") -> None:
        """
        Set the transaction for the current execution context
        """
        self.thread_local.transaction = transaction

    def get_span(self) -> "elasticapm.traces.Span":
        """
        Get the active span for the current execution context.
        """
        spans = getattr(self.thread_local, "spans", ())
        span = None
        if spans:
            span = spans[-1]
        return span

    def set_span(self, span: "elasticapm.traces.Span") -> None:
        """
        Set the active span for the current execution context.

        The previously-activated span will be saved to be re-activated later.
        """
        self.thread_local.spans = getattr(self.thread_local, "spans", ()) + (span,)

    def unset_span(self, clear_all: bool = False) -> "elasticapm.traces.Span":
        """
        De-activate the current span. If a span was previously active, it will
        become active again.

        Returns the deactivated span.

        If clear_all=True, all spans will be cleared and no span will be active.
        """
        spans = getattr(self.thread_local, "spans", ())
        span = None
        if spans:
            span = spans[-1]
            if clear_all:
                self.thread_local.spans = ()
            else:
                self.thread_local.spans = spans[0:-1]
        return span


execution_context = ThreadLocalContext()
